Vodacom Durban July Fever gripped South Africa on Friday with visitors from all corners of South Africa and the world pouring into the East Coast holiday city of Durban.

Craig Zackey rides Gold Standard in the Vodacom Durban July
South Africa’s leading Bookmakers Hollywood hosted a visitor’s hospitality ‘meet and greet’at the King Shaka International Airport, where top racing publications Winning Form and Sporting Post were handed out free of charge.
A well-known racing personality who flew in from Gauteng for the July said Durban was coated in purple and lauded the Hollywood reception party for the generous gesture.
